Solenn Thircuir is a Visiting Scholar whose focus is nutrition in medical education.

Solenn Thircuir is a Visiting Scholar at University of California, Berkeley School of Public Health. She is involved in a project with Professor Kristine Madsen and Professor Nancy Chen on how medical schools can better educate new generations of health professionals in preventive medicine and nutrition. Her past research focused on therapeutic innovations and the organization of cross-border care for children with cancer in Europe.
